Output 24ddb3bfca971c9677da429b7a44e031a4a35fe4e8cdd06fed697009140e6a5b:0

value
410948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cfdba9de12faaf8876c57c37f0006a89dccbd8 OP_EQUAL
address
3ByWcG2vYyUhaJvaiLDKcW2APTYqQZidmS
transaction
24ddb3bfca971c9677da429b7a44e031a4a35fe4e8cdd06fed697009140e6a5b
confirmations
251370
spent
true